About Merritt Street
Merritt Street is a vibrant area in St. Catharines, Ontario, known for its mix of residential and commercial properties. The neighborhood offers a blend of historic charm and modern conveniences, with easy access to amenities, cultural attractions, and green spaces.
Features
Historic Architecture - The area features well-preserved historic homes and buildings, reflecting St. Catharines' rich heritage.
Proximity to Downtown - Merritt Street is close to downtown St. Catharines, offering easy access to shops, restaurants, and entertainment.
Schools
St. Catharines Collegiate Institute - A historic high school known for its strong academic and extracurricular programs.
Holy Cross Catholic Elementary School - A well-regarded Catholic elementary school serving the local community.
Malls
The Pen Centre - One of Niagara's largest shopping malls, featuring a wide range of retail stores, dining options, and entertainment.
Parks
Montebello Park - A beautiful historic park with walking paths, gardens, a bandshell, and a playground.
Burgoyne Woods - A large park with trails, picnic areas, and a forested area for nature lovers.
Museums
St. Catharines Museum and Welland Canals Centre - A museum showcasing the history of St. Catharines and the Welland Canal, with interactive exhibits.
Theaters
FirstOntario Performing Arts Centre - A modern venue hosting concerts, theater productions, and cultural events.
The Meridian Centre - A multi-purpose arena hosting sports events, concerts, and community gatherings.
Local Landmarks
Welland Canal - A historic waterway connecting Lake Ontario and Lake Erie, offering scenic views and recreational opportunities.
St. Catharines City Hall - An iconic building in the heart of downtown, featuring striking architecture.
Public Squares
Market Square - A bustling public space hosting farmers' markets, festivals, and community events.
